This commit is contained in:
parent
ee9440fef3
commit
5bf2731ef6
@ -1,3 +1,9 @@
|
||||
-------------------------------------------------------------------
|
||||
Tue Jan 09 22:01:52 CET 2007 - mfabian@suse.de
|
||||
|
||||
- do not build as root.
|
||||
- make it build in the openSUSE build service.
|
||||
|
||||
-------------------------------------------------------------------
|
||||
Tue Jan 02 18:58:35 CET 2007 - mfabian@suse.de
|
||||
|
||||
|
11
groff.spec
11
groff.spec
@ -8,6 +8,7 @@
|
||||
# Please submit bugfixes or comments via http://bugs.opensuse.org/
|
||||
#
|
||||
|
||||
# norootforbuild
|
||||
|
||||
Name: groff
|
||||
BuildRequires: gcc-c++
|
||||
@ -20,7 +21,7 @@ Obsoletes: jgroff
|
||||
Prereq: %fillup_prereq %install_info_prereq
|
||||
Autoreqprov: on
|
||||
Version: 1.18.1.1
|
||||
Release: 52
|
||||
Release: 54
|
||||
Summary: GNU troff Document Formatting System
|
||||
URL: http://www.gnu.org/software/groff/groff.html
|
||||
Source0: ftp://ftp.gnu.org/gnu/groff/groff-1.18.1.1.tar.bz2
|
||||
@ -87,7 +88,7 @@ export CFLAGS="$RPM_OPT_FLAGS -fno-strict-aliasing" CXXFLAGS="$RPM_OPT_FLAGS -fn
|
||||
make
|
||||
%if %{build_groff_docu}
|
||||
pushd doc
|
||||
echo "papersize a4" > /etc/papersize
|
||||
#echo "papersize a4" > /etc/papersize
|
||||
make
|
||||
makeinfo groff.texinfo
|
||||
popd
|
||||
@ -100,7 +101,7 @@ fi
|
||||
mkdir -p $RPM_BUILD_ROOT/usr/share
|
||||
mkdir -p $RPM_BUILD_ROOT/etc
|
||||
mkdir -p $RPM_BUILD_ROOT%{_defaultdocdir}/groff
|
||||
make install manroot=$RPM_BUILD_ROOT%{_mandir} prefix=$RPM_BUILD_ROOT/usr docdir=$RPM_BUILD_ROOT%{_defaultdocdir}/groff
|
||||
make install manroot=$RPM_BUILD_ROOT%{_mandir} prefix=$RPM_BUILD_ROOT/usr docdir=$RPM_BUILD_ROOT%{_defaultdocdir}/groff infodir=$RPM_BUILD_ROOT/usr/share/info
|
||||
%if %{build_groff_docu}
|
||||
install -c -m0444 doc/*.ps $RPM_BUILD_ROOT%{_defaultdocdir}/groff
|
||||
#install -c -m0444 doc/*.html $RPM_BUILD_ROOT%{_defaultdocdir}/groff
|
||||
@ -137,6 +138,7 @@ popd
|
||||
%install_info_delete --info-dir=%{_infodir} %{_infodir}/groff.gz
|
||||
|
||||
%files
|
||||
%defattr(-, root, root)
|
||||
%dir %{_defaultdocdir}/groff
|
||||
%doc %{_defaultdocdir}/groff/*
|
||||
%doc %{_infodir}/groff*
|
||||
@ -167,6 +169,9 @@ popd
|
||||
/var/adm/fillup-templates/sysconfig.suseconfig-groff
|
||||
|
||||
%changelog -n groff
|
||||
* Tue Jan 09 2007 - mfabian@suse.de
|
||||
- do not build as root.
|
||||
- make it build in the openSUSE build service.
|
||||
* Tue Jan 02 2007 - mfabian@suse.de
|
||||
- Bugzilla #230030: make Russian and Czech man-pages display
|
||||
correctly again in UTF-8 locales (has been broken by the
|
||||
|
@ -17,7 +17,7 @@ Autoreqprov: on
|
||||
Requires: groff
|
||||
Conflicts: jgxdview
|
||||
Version: 1.18.1.1
|
||||
Release: 59
|
||||
Release: 62
|
||||
Summary: Ditroff Output Displayer for Groff
|
||||
URL: http://www.gnu.org/software/groff/groff.html
|
||||
Source0: ftp://ftp.gnu.org/gnu/groff/groff-1.18.1.1.tar.bz2
|
||||
|
Loading…
Reference in New Issue
Block a user